Overview

Founded in 1869, Manlius Pebble Hill School is an independent, non-sectarian, coeducational, college preparatory school dedicated to the pursuit of academic excellence within a caring and personalized setting. Our Prekindergarten through postgraduate curriculum challenges students to become inquisitive and independent learners. We provide opportunities for intellectual and creative exploration within a diverse and trusting environment. Manlius Pebble Hill seeks to foster self-confidence, respect, and integrity in our students so that they may become responsible citizens in the local and global community.

Tell me a bit about Manlius Pebble Hill School.
Manlius Pebble Hill School is Co-ed private day school located in New York, US. It was founded 1869, and currently has about 354 students, 9.00% of whom are international students.
